Transmission problem V8 Four Wheel Drive Automatic 150000 miles

Installed a rebuilt torque converter, rear main seal, also had the forward clutches in my transmission replaced by a good trans shop.

Everything went back together smooth. Now truck doesn't start. Turns over fine, but will not start. Never had problems with starting before. Check engine light also on, was not on prior to removal of trans. Do not own tester, unsure of what codes being thrown.

Any help appreciated. Is it possible that a wire got nicked, not allowing the engine to start?

Update, found an individual with similar problem. Answer there was to replace the park/neutral safety switch. I could not get the two connectors on this switch to fully "click" into place. Is this a problem?

Yes, you probably have a sticky substance on the connectors that is causing them to not fit properly. You will need to replace the switch and the two connectors. They are available at the dealer. You should also look to see if you have any pinched wires near the top of the bellhousing on the trans.
